/* Error functions for the PHIGS C binding */
#include "phg.h"
#include "cp.h"
#include "cb_priv.h"
void
pset_err_hand_mode( mode)
Perr_mode mode; /* error handling mode */
{
Phg_args cp_args;
if ( CB_ENTRY_CHECK( phg_cur_cph, ERR2, Pfn_set_err_hand_mode)) {
cp_args.data.idata = (Pint)mode;
CP_FUNC( phg_cur_cph, CP_FUNC_OP_SET_ERR_HAND_MODE, &cp_args, NULL);
}
}
void
pinq_err_hand_mode( error_ind, mode)
Pint *error_ind; /* OUT error indicator */
Perr_mode *mode; /* OUT error mode */
{
if ( CB_ENTRY_CHECK( phg_cur_cph, 0, Pfn_INQUIRY)) {
*error_ind = 0;
*mode = phg_cur_cph->erh->mode;
} else
*error_ind = ERR2;
}
void
perr_log( errnum, funcnum, fname)
Pint errnum;
Pint funcnum;
char *fname;
{
FILE *erf;
char msg_buf[CB_MAX_ERR_MSG_LENGTH];
phg_cb_format_err_msg( PHG_C_BINDING, errnum, funcnum, msg_buf);
if ( fname && (erf = fopen( fname, "a"))) {
(void) fprintf( erf, "%s", msg_buf);
(void) fclose( erf);
} else {
(void) fprintf( stderr, "%s", msg_buf);
}
}
void
pset_err_hand( new_err_hand, old_err_hand )
void (*new_err_hand)();
void (**old_err_hand)();
{
*old_err_hand = phg_errhandle;
phg_errhandle = new_err_hand;
}
extern char *phg_path();
static int err_punt_msg();
static char err_msg_format[] = "PHIGS error %d in %s: %s\n";
static FILE *errmsgfile, *funcmsgfile;
#define MSG_BUF_SIZE 1024
static int
err_lookup_string (fn, num, msgbuf, msgbufsize)
FILE *fn;
int num;
char *msgbuf;
int msgbufsize;
{
int curnum = -9999;
/* look for the message with num at it's start */
do {
if (fgets (msgbuf, msgbufsize, fn) == NULL) {
return FALSE;
}
(void) sscanf (msgbuf, "%d", &curnum);
} while (curnum != num);
return TRUE;
}
static void
err_add_nl (buf, linelen) /* add new lines to long message */
char *buf;
int linelen;
{
char *p;
if (strlen (buf) > linelen) {
p = buf + linelen;
while (--p != buf)
/* replace blank with new line, check for more. */
if (*p == ' ') {
*p = '\n';
err_add_nl (p+1, linelen);
break;
}
}
}
/* Create the PHIGS error message and place it in "buf." The message
* contains the new line char.
*/
void
phg_cb_format_err_msg( binding, errnum, funcnum, buf )
int binding; /* IN: binding that's calling */
int errnum; /* IN: error number */
int funcnum; /* IN: function id */
char *buf; /* OUT: error message */
{
char msgbuf [MSG_BUF_SIZE];
char funcbuf [MSG_BUF_SIZE];
char *msgtext, *funcname = (char*) NULL, *msgnl;
/* if the Function Name file isn't open, open it */
if (funcmsgfile == NULL) {
char *funcfname;
if( (!(funcfname = phg_path( FUNCNAME_FILE_NAME, (Err_handle)NULL, 0)))
|| ((funcmsgfile = fopen (funcfname, "r")) == NULL) ) {
(void) err_punt_msg( errnum, funcnum, funcname, buf );
return;
}
} else
rewind (funcmsgfile); /* start search at start of file */
/* if the errmessage file isn't open, open it */
if (errmsgfile == NULL) {
char *errfname;
if( (!(errfname = phg_path( ERRMSG_FILE_NAME, (Err_handle)NULL, 0)))
|| ((errmsgfile = fopen (errfname, "r")) == NULL) ) {
(void) err_punt_msg( errnum, funcnum, funcname, buf );
return;
}
} else
rewind (errmsgfile); /* start search at start of file */
/*
* look for function name.
*/
if (err_lookup_string (funcmsgfile, funcnum, funcbuf, MSG_BUF_SIZE)) {
funcname = strchr (funcbuf, ':')+1;
/* null out newline in function name string */
msgnl = strrchr (funcname, '\n');
if (msgnl)
*msgnl = '\0';
}
/*
* look for error message.
*/
if (err_lookup_string (errmsgfile, errnum, msgbuf, MSG_BUF_SIZE)) {
msgtext = strchr (msgbuf, ':'); /* find delimiter */
*msgtext = '\0'; /* end msgname string */
++msgtext; /* advance to message text */
/* null out newline in message string */
msgnl = strrchr (msgtext, '\n');
if (msgnl)
*msgnl = '\0';
/*
* at last, format the message.
*/
(void) sprintf (buf, err_msg_format, errnum, funcname, msgtext);
err_add_nl (buf, 80);
} else {
/* failed to find error message, use old format */
(void) err_punt_msg( errnum, funcnum, funcname, buf );
}
}
